WebAt first, companies published separate plans for first and second class, while third-class plans [77, 83] were rarely produced before the 1920s. The pairing of the Normandie’s “Plan Mobile ‘Rapag’” [67] with its longitudinal plan [60] reveals the ship’s internal arrangements in their full complexity and variety.
